Крушение воздушного шара
Опубликовано 3 октября, 2024 - 17:01 пользователем Гончаренко Илья
Лекция:
Анимация состоит из:
-тучи. Туча движется частями неравномерно и с разной скоростью. Создана из массивов точек и кривых.
-потоков ветра. Каждый поток движется на определенной высоте.
-воздушного шара. Шар до удара молнии отрисовывает функция drawAirBalloon()
. После удара молнии - drawBrokenAirBalloon()
-равнины с полями. Функция background()
рисует равнину с тремя полями, по периметру которых рисуются круги(кусты)
-молнии. Молния ударяет в момент, когда шар находится на позиции X:[400,410]. Функция drawLightiningStrike()
Анимацию можно как остановить, так и возобновить в любой момент с помощью кнопок.
Направление: